Abstract

Amplifiers with improved efficiency and output power are described. In an exemplary design, an apparatus includes an amplifier having at least three transistors and at least two capacitors. The at least three transistors are coupled in a stack and receive and amplify an input signal and provide an output signal. The at least two capacitors include at least one capacitor coupled between the drain and source of an associated transistor for each of at least two transistors in the stack, e.g., at least one capacitor for each transistor in the stack except for the bottommost transistor in the stack. The at least two capacitors recycle energy from gate-to-source parasitic capacitors of the at least two transistors to the output signal, which improves efficiency and output power of the amplifier.
